A Construction Heavy Equipment Operator uses machinery like excavators, bulldozers, and cranes to prepare construction sites, move materials, and build structures such as roads, bridges, and buildings. Key responsibilities include performing pre-operation equipment checks, operating machinery according to blueprints and safety protocols, and conducting routine maintenance. They must possess strong physical fitness to work in varied conditions, the ability to interpret plans, excellent communication skills, and a commitment to safety.
Key Responsibilities
- Operating Machinery:
Safely and efficiently operate heavy equipment like excavators, loaders, graders, and cranes to move earth, materials, and perform site preparation tasks.
- Equipment Maintenance:
Conduct pre-operational inspections, perform routine maintenance, and report any malfunctions to ensure equipment is safe and functioning properly.
- Following Plans and Blueprints:
Read and interpret site plans, blueprints, and technical drawings to ensure work is completed accurately and according to project specifications.
- Safety Compliance:
Adhere to all safety regulations, wear proper Personal Protective Equipment (PPE), and communicate with other workers to maintain a safe work environment.
- Site and Material Management:
Prepare sites for construction, grade land, and move construction materials to designated areas on the job site.
- Collaboration:
Work effectively with other construction professionals, supervisors, and team members to coordinate tasks and meet project deadlines.
Skills and Qualifications
- Technical Skills: Proven experience operating various types of heavy construction equipment.
- Reading and Comprehension: Ability to read and understand blueprints, site plans, and technical manuals.
- Physical Fitness: Capability to perform heavy manual labor and work for extended periods in various weather conditions.
- Safety Awareness: Strong understanding of safety procedures and a commitment to safe operating practices.
- Communication: Effective communication skills for coordinating with team members and supervisors.
- Attention to Detail: Meticulous approach to operations and equipment checks.
